
Collectible porcelain figurine "Madame Recamier". Manufacture Scheibe-Alsbach, Germany. Dated 1910-1920. Dimensions: base 23*12 cm, height 18.5 cm. The porcelain figurine "Madame Recamier" is based on Jacques-Louis David's painting "Portrait of Madame Recamier", 1800. The portrait is located in the Louvre. Madame Recamier, of astonishing beauty, poses for the artist. Her graceful and natural pose, flowing dress, emphasize her aristocratic features.

Madame Recamier, Jeanne-Francoise-Julie-Adelaide Bernard - December 3, 1777, Lyon, France - May 11, 1849, Paris - a famous beauty, the hostess of a renowned literary salon, which was an intellectual center of Paris.
